Bhature /Puffed Fried Flatbread Ingredients [Makes 6-8] 2.5 cups all-purpose flour 2 tbsp semolina 1/4 tsp baking soda 2 tsp white sugar 1/2 tsp salt 1/4 cup canola oil 2/3 cup buttermilk or as required at room temperature. Oil for deep-frying Method: Combine the all purpose flour with semolina and soda thoroughly. Whisk oil, sugar and salt in the buttermilk. Add the buttermilk mix to flour mix. Start with 1/2 cup of butter milk and knead well to make dough. You may need to adjust the buttermilk quantity.The dough will be slightly sticky, pliable and soft.Knead for about 5 minutes. Cover it with wet cloth and keep it in a warm place for 1 hour. Make a lemon sized balls of the dough.On a floured surface, roll the flour balls into an elliptical shape, about 1/4 " thick. Heat oil in a deep-frying fan. A quick way to check the temperature of oil without thermometer is to pinch a small quantity of dough and put it in oil. It should sizzle to the surface immediately. Once oil is heated, tip in the rolled bhaturas into the oil sliding from the sides of the pot. Be careful because the oil may splutter.Fry the bhaturas flipping them as till they turn slightly golden on both sides. Make sure that you don’t fry thebhatures long because you want them to be soft and light golden. Drain from the oil and place on paper towel. Serve warm.
